Type: TS 130
Temperature Shock Test Chamber Water-Cooled
Specification:
Temperature Range Warm Chamber +60°C … +220°C
Temperature Range Cold Chamber -10°C … -80°C
Switch Warm/Cold Chamber 10 sec.
Temperature Stability ±1 K
Dimensions and Additional Data:
External Dimensions: Height 1990 mm
Width (without and with door hinge) without....approx. 1820 mm with....approx. 1850 mm
Depth (without and with test room door) without....approx. 900 mm with....approx. 1155 mm
Dimensions of the lift basket (test room) Height 450 mm, Width 500 mm, Depth 600 mm
Volume 130 liters
Test Room Load max. 20 kg
Load on Test Room Floor max. 20 kg
Cooling Water Pressure min. 2 ... max. 6 bar
Max. Fuse 35 A (Plug 32 A CEE)
Sound Pressure Level, 1 m in front of the device approx. 65 dB(A)
Cooling Cascade Water-Cooled
Connection Values: 3/N/PE/AC 400V ±10% 50Hz /14.0 kW
Rated Current 26.0 A
Refrigerant R 404A / R23
Weight: approx. 950 kg

Switch to environmentally friendly refrigerant

The following work can be performed on climate chambers. Please contact us if you are interested.

 

  • Extraction and proper disposal of the previous refrigerant
  • Replacement of necessary components, if unavoidable
  • Evacuate the circuit and refill it with R 452A, for example.
  • Checking / adjusting overheating in expansion valves
  • Leak test
  • Test run of the system
